In Short:
– Trump linked Abraham Accords to Iran negotiations, requesting nations like Saudi Arabia to participate.
– Pakistan rejected the proposal, while reactions from other countries remain awaited amid regional tensions.

U.S. President Donald Trump has linked the Abraham Accords to negotiations over a potential Iran deal.Trump requested several countries, including Saudi Arabia and Pakistan, to join the accords aimed at normalising relations with Israel amidst ongoing tensions with Iran.

Trump’s proposal

Pakistan has rejected Trump’s request, while responses from other nations are yet to be seen.

The military offensive in Gaza complicates public sentiment in these Muslim-majority countries towards recognising Israel.

Trump asserted that his invitation to sign the accords reflects his diplomatic efforts in the region.

He stated on Truth Social that an agreement with Iran would include these nations in the coalition.

Concerns remain that the linkage between the accords and an Iran deal could be problematic, according to Pakistani sources.

Netanyahu’s office did not respond to Trump’s statements, indicating uncertainty over Israeli engagement with the proposal.

Trump acknowledged that some countries may hesitate, but he believes many are open to the possibilities of such a settlement.

Recognition of Israel poses significant national security challenges for Saudi Arabia, traditionally tied to Palestinian statehood negotiations.

Existing relations with Egypt, Jordan, and Turkey are already factored into the wider diplomatic discussions.

Trump claims negotiations with Iran are progressing, though no deal appears imminent at this time.

Senator Lindsey Graham supports linking Iran’s negotiations to the Abraham Accords for regional benefits.

Critics argue Trump is merely offering a new vision for Middle East relations.

The Abraham Accords, initiated during Trump’s presidency in 2020, saw the UAE and Bahrain normalise ties with Israel, breaking a long-standing regional norm.

Morocco and Sudan also later recognised Israel under this framework.

Long-term implications of this new diplomacy remain to be fully assessed.
